Output 13b597c4815662d8396e300a5c624d24e146d7e4c0affcdba6129018adefc336:0

value
9159088
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2bf8acfa4316b5fe5cfb95b2ddd76d6c07734ee7 OP_EQUALVERIFY OP_CHECKSIG
address
151VxYFaEkpg8jE9RgShRMzuBhDxa84qFd
transaction
13b597c4815662d8396e300a5c624d24e146d7e4c0affcdba6129018adefc336
spent
false